
Who are we?
We are an
A.S.I.S.U. student organization. We are an inter-denominational student
fellowship and we are part of a large network of Chi Alpha groups
around the nation.

Each Year:
Retreats: Each fall we gather with the Chi Alpha students from Boise State & College
of Southern Idaho for a great Fall Retreat in Challis, ID. January finds us huddled in
Butte, Mt. with Chi Alpha students from Montana, Idaho, Wyoming and No. Colorado
for our SALT conference.
Missions: Each summer we travel the Globe looking for places to serve. The last two
years we've sent teams into; Poland, So. Africa, Venezuela, Scotland, and Slovakia.
